They pay maniacal attention to the indigenous yeasts present in the grapes, considering it the only substance in the world capable of turning a wine into an excellent wine. Nestled in the historical region of Irpinia, Campania, Cantina Bosco Sant'Agnese are rediscovering forgotten native grapes such as Piedirosso, Barbera del Sannio and Coda di Volpe as well as experimenting with a hectare of Greek vines
